AIM: To establish a method for determination of evodiamine and rutaecarpine in Evodia rutaecarpa (Juss.) Benth by HPLC. METHODS : Evodiamine and rutaecarpine were extracted with the solvent ethyl acetate and the ultrasonic extractor. The separation was performed on YWG-C_ 18 (4.6mm×250mm,10μm) column with water-methanol-acetonitrile (42∶20∶38) as mobile phase. The flow rate was 1.0ml·min -1 , the column temperature was at 30℃ and the wavelength of UV detector was at 260nm. RESULTS : For evodiamine,the regression equation was Y=56.47X+29.89,r =0.9997, the linar range was within 5~1000μg and the recovery rate was 99.83%. the inter-day and intra-day precision (RSD) were 0.85% and 1.40%,respectively. For rutaecarpine,the regression equation was Y=49.08X+27.10,r= 0.9999,the linear range was within 4.5 ~900μg,the recovery rate was 98.72%. the inter-day and intra-day precision (RSD) were 0.63% and 1.17% ,respectively. The contents of evodiamine and rutaecarpine in Evodia rutaecarpa (Juss.) Benth were 0.387% and 0.309% respectively. CONCLUSION : The method for determination of evodiamine and rutaecarpine by HPLC is simple,accurate,rapid,sensitive and with good reproducibility. It is a better method to determine evodiamine and rutaecarpine in Evodia rutaecarpa (Juss.) Benth.
